Инженер по обеспечению безопасности разработки (Fazzing)

По договоренности


Компания «Базис» (BASIS) — один из ведущих российских разработчиков программных продуктов для оказания облачных услуг и создания платформы динамической инфраструктуры.

Мы создаем единственную на рынке полноценную экосистему виртуализации с собственной кодовой базой — от инструментов управления виртуальной инфраструктурой (VDI) и средств её защиты до конвейера для организации полного цикла разработки.

Задачи:

  • Проведение динамического анализа и фаззинг-тестирования Продуктов компании на Python, C, C++, Go.
  • Автоматизация сценариев для фаззинг-тестирования Продуктов компании.
  • Сборка Продуктов компании из исходных кодов.

Необходимый опыт и навыки:

  • Уверенное владение языками программирования: C,C++, Python
  • Опыт работы с ОС Linux.
  • Опыт программирования на указанных выше языках для Unix-подобных систем.
  • Опыт работы со сборкой сложных проектов с помощью Makefile
  • Умение и желание читать чужой код и вносить в него правки (участие контрибьютором в Git-проектах приветствуется).
  • Знание и понимание инструментов: Svace, Jenkins, GitLab.
  • Понимание фаззинг-тестирования и работа с такими инструментами как: AFL/AFL++, libFuzzer, Sydr-fuzz, Crusher.
  • Наличие аналитического мышления и усидчивости.
  • Желание развиваться в области безопасной разработки ПО.
  • Английский на уровне чтения технической литературы.
  • Понимание синтаксиса языков - Java, Go.
  • Опыт самостоятельного формирования технических решений.

Желательно:

  • Наличие собственных OpenSource проектов.
  • Понимание микросервисной архитектуры, принципов контейнеризации и управления ей (Docker/Conteinerd/Podman, Kubernetes).
  • Опыт работы с QEMU.

Мы предлагаем:

  • Полная удаленка, гибкое начало рабочего дня.
  • Трудоустройство согласно ТК РФ в IT-компании со всеми соответствующими бонусами.
  • Социальный пакет (ДМС, оплата мобильной связи).
  • Обучение внутри компании и на внешних курсах.
  • Корпоративная программа лояльности (профессиональное обучение, фитнес-активности, обучение языкам и тд).
  • Возможность работать над сложными и значимыми технологическими задачами.

  • Создание продуктов «с нуля» в условиях реального и высокого рыночного спроса.


Поделиться:

Опубликована день назад

Похожие вакансии

Мы занимаемся развитием высоконагруженной сетевой инфраструктуры для обеспечения надежного и стабильного ... В условиях динамичной внешней среды перед командой стоят задачи по обеспечению отказоустойчивости, производительности ... Нам нужен инженер, который понимает сетевые технологии на глубоком уровне, умеет проектировать распределенные ...
  • Можно удаленно
  • Полный день
  • Опыт от 1 года
Логотип компании Президент Сервис КонсалтПрезидент Сервис Консалт
  • Москва
11 дней назад
... , YCL) Мониторинг и поддержка производительности систем Устранение инцидентов и выполнение задач по обеспечению ...
  • Можно удаленно
  • Полный день
  • Опыт от 1 года
Логотип компании РБКРБК
  • Москва
день назад
ООО «МетроТрансМост» – профессиональная и надежная проектная организация. Наша главная специфика – проектирование сложных объектов, таких как: внеклассные мосты, большепролетные сооружения здания уникальной архитектурной формы, многоуровневые эстакад...
  • Можно удаленно
  • Полный день
  • Опыт от 1 года
Логотип компании МетроТрансМостМетроТрансМост
  • Москва
день назад
... процессов тестирования, сборки, доставки и развертывания приложений в тестовую, продуктовые среды; обеспечение ...
  • Можно удаленно
  • Полный день
  • Опыт от 1 года
Логотип компании DDPlanetDDPlanet
  • Москва
день назад
ИТ-компания, оказывающая услуги по разработке, внедрению и сопровождению компьютерного программного обеспечения ...
  • Можно удаленно
  • Полный день
  • Опыт от 1 года
Логотип компании РСХБ-ИнтехРСХБ-Интех
  • Москва
день назад
Мы обрабатываем данные посетителей и используем куки в соответствии с политикой конфиденциальности.